As the global travel landscape evolves, Himachal Pradesh is prioritizing the promotion of its lesser-known destinations. Chief Minister Sukhu has called for the tourism industry to shift its focus from mainstream attractions to hidden gems. This shift not only diversifies travel experiences but also fuels sustainable economic growth in local communities.
The move aims to showcase Himachal Pradesh’s rich cultural heritage and stunning natural landscapes that remain unexplored by many tourists. By promoting these areas, the government hopes to alleviate tourist congestion in popular sites like Shimla and Manali while providing visitors with unique experiences.
